Overview

The VEVOR Die-Grinder, model R0800C, is a versatile power tool designed for various applications including grinding, sanding, wire brushing, polishing, and cutting-off. It is engineered for tough tasks, offering a balance of power and precision for both professional and DIY users. The tool is equipped with a robust motor and a speed controller, allowing for adjustable operation to suit different materials and tasks.

Function Description

The primary function of the VEVOR Die-Grinder is to perform material removal and finishing operations. It achieves this by rotating various accessories at high speeds. When used for grinding, it can effectively shape and smooth steel, ceramic workpieces, and other hard materials. For sanding, it prepares surfaces by removing imperfections and creating a smooth finish. As a wire brush tool, it can clean surfaces, remove rust, paint, or other coatings. In polishing applications, it helps achieve a high-gloss finish on various materials. Lastly, with appropriate cut-off wheels, it can be used for precise cutting tasks. The tool's design emphasizes control and adaptability, making it suitable for intricate work as well as more general applications.

Usage Features

The VEVOR Die-Grinder is designed with several features to enhance its usability and control. It includes a speed controller, or "dimmer," which allows the user to adjust the rotational speed across 6 levels, typically ranging from 10,000 to 28,000 revolutions per minute. This variable speed functionality is crucial for adapting the tool to different materials and accessory types, ensuring optimal performance and preventing damage to the workpiece or the tool itself.

The tool features an ON/OFF switch with a locking device, enabling continuous operation for extended periods without the need to constantly hold down the switch. To start the tool, the switch is pushed to the "I" position and then pressed down to lock. To stop the machine, the switch is pressed to the "O" position, which unlocks it. This mechanism is designed for user convenience during prolonged tasks.

For accessory installation, the die-grinder utilizes a collet nut system. Grinding points or other accessories are inserted into the central spindle's hole and adjusted to the desired position. A spanner is then used to rivet the spindle and firmly tighten the collet nut in a clockwise direction, securing the accessory in place. Before active use, it is recommended to run the die-grinder in idle for at least a minute with the grinding point correctly assembled. If any vibration is detected during this idle run, the grinding point should be immediately replaced, indicating a potential imbalance or defect.

The tool is designed for two-handed operation to ensure maximum control and stability, especially during start-up and when resisting kickback forces. Users are advised to maintain a firm grip and position their body and arm to counteract any sudden reactions. When grinding, optimal results are achieved by moving the machine left and right with light pressure, maintaining an angle of 0 to 30 degrees. This technique helps prevent the workpiece from overheating, discoloration, and the formation of ridges. For initial operation, it's recommended to start with light pressure and touch a small area of the workpiece, gradually increasing pressure under rated power.

Maintenance Features

Proper maintenance is essential for the longevity and safe operation of the VEVOR Die-Grinder. Regular inspection and maintenance of the mechanical parts are crucial. This includes checking components such as the spindle and bearings every 100 hours of operation. If these parts show signs of stiffness or lack of agility, greasing should be applied. If bearings are damaged, they should be replaced by an authorized service agent.

Before performing any inspection or maintenance, it is imperative to ensure the tool is switched off and disconnected from the power supply. This prevents accidental starting and potential injury.

The armature and stator, which are the core components of the motor, require careful handling to prevent damage from oil or water. These components are vital for the tool's performance.

The carbon brushes, which conduct electricity to the motor, should be checked periodically for wear. Worn-out carbon brushes must be replaced in a timely manner. After replacement, it's important to ensure that the new carbon brushes can move freely within their holders. To optimize contact between the new carbon brushes and the commutator, the motor should be run for 15 minutes.

All mountings and screws should be regularly inspected to ensure they are properly tightened. Any loose screws should be tightened immediately to prevent serious damage or safety hazards.

The supply cord and any extension cords used with the tool should be frequently checked for damage. A damaged cord should be replaced by an authorized service facility to avoid electric shock risks. In case of any tool failure, consulting an authorized service agent is recommended.

Finally, after each use, the tool should be cleaned to remove dust and debris. This helps maintain its efficiency and prevents accumulation of materials that could cause electrical hazards or mechanical issues. When working with stone, using dust extraction equipment approved for stone dust is advised to reduce dust-related hazards.
